the archaeology of the future of Francophone musicThe image of French song is old-fashioned, almost monolithic; it’s hard to imagine everything that lies beneath: the minorities, the outsiders, the "cursed artists", those who delineate the fringes of song, those cracks that let in the light: the Francophone pop underground, in short.Injecting a little pop under the earth and sprouting, or creeping joyfully. The underground world is atomized: there are local music scenes, defined by geographical limits, and then stylistic scenes, all these nebulous entities remaining impervious to each other, or almost. This is therefore the joyful claim of an invisible community of enthusiasts, in the noblest sense of the term, which tends to create curiosity, unexpected connections, surprise, beyond the usual cliques and the timidity felt almost everywhere in most media, among more and more concert programmers...This anthology aims to be a real-time study of the underground and Francophone activity of our time, via Metz, Toulouse, Valence or Montferrand, Montreal, Brussels, Bordeaux or Haute-Loire. The exploration of byways rather than the mainstream, an ode to self-production and stepping aside. It is also a possible framework for the archaeology of the future of Francophone music.This is the starting point of our constantly moving underground network.In his abecedary, Deleuze said the majority is nobody, the minority is everybody. La Souterraine is the minority and it is everybody.Benjamin Caschera
